2016-06-10 15 views
0

Wenn ich ein einmaliges Dokument über ihre API an RightSignature sende, gebe ich einen Callback-Speicherort im XML-Dokument an, wie in der Schemadefinition von RightSignature angegeben. Ich bekomme dann einen Signer-Link-Wert zurück von ihrer API für das Dokument. Ich zeige die HTML-Antwort von der Unterzeichner-Link-URL in einem iFrame auf unserer Website an. Wenn unser Benutzer das Dokument in diesem iFrame signiert, das die Antworten von seiner Website darstellt, möchte ich, dass seine Website an unseren Rückrufstandort sendet.Callback-Speicherort wird nicht nach dem Signieren mit RightSignature API aufgerufen

Kann ich dies mit der RightSignature API tun und macht das Sinn?

Bis jetzt habe ich nur Inhalte im iFrame bekommen, die anzeigen, dass das Signieren erfolgreich war. Der Rückrufstandort wird anscheinend nicht aufgerufen.

Antwort

0

@Vishal, ich habe es gerade jetzt gelöst. Im Grunde war ich tun zwei Dinge falsch zuerst Sie in RightSignature Konto gehen und setzen sie dort die Callback-URL

Konto> Einstellungen> Erweiterte Einstellungen

Aber die Sache, die RS ist nicht in der Lage, uns zu erwähnen, dass diese URL kann nicht auf localhost sein, aber es sollte von https sein, ich meine wie Live URL.

Und dann in Ihrem CallBack schreiben Sie einfach diese zwei Zeilen und es hat die komplette XML, die wir die GUID und den Dokumentstatus haben würde.

byte [] daten = Request.BinaryRead (Request.TotalBytes); Zeichenfolge callBackXML = System.Text.Encoding.UTF8.GetString (Daten);

Hoffe, das wird der Welt helfen mit RS :)